A Brisbane COVID-19 quarantine hotel is in lockdown as health authorities investigate an infected traveller for links to an infected Brisbane hospital doctor. The infected person was staying on the same floor at the same time as at the Hotel Grand Chancellor as another infected traveller now at the Princess Alexandra Hospital. That patient had contact with a doctor who later became infected with coronavirus, forcing the hospital into lock down. “Case one is the person brought into the hospital on the 9th of March, case two was the doctor who got it off the person who came in on the 9th,” Health Minister Yvette D’Ath told reporters on Sunday. “Case three is a person in hotel quarantine on the same floor as case one. “We’re assessing that at the moment.
